Yash‘s KGF: Chapter 2 is unleashing ruin in the box office. The film gathered an astounding Rs 550 crore during its initial end of the week worldwide. The Hindi form of KGF: Chapter 2 collected Rs 200 crore in India in around 5-6 days of its release. The film is helmed by Prashanth Neel. KGF: Chapter 2 is the sequel of KGF Chapter 1, which overwhelmed the whole country in 2018. The craze for KGF across the globe has surprised everyone.

Kannada superstar on cloud nine with his recently released film. KGF: Chapter 2, coordinated by Prashanth Neel, was released in theaters on April 14. Shot in Kannada, KGF was dubbed in Tamil, Hindi, Telugu, and Malayalam. The film had a pan India release in five dialects. The Hindi rendition of KGF: Chapter 2 is performing incredibly well.

As per trade analyst Taran Adarsh, KGF: Chapter 2 has crossed the Rs 200 crore club in India. He stated, “#KGF2 is UNSTOPPABLE… SUPERB HOLD on a working day [Mon]… Eyes Rs 270 cr [+/-] in *extended Week 1*… Should cross #Dangal *lifetime biz*, if it maintains the pace… Thu 53.95 cr, Fri 46.79 cr, Sat 42.90 cr, Sun 50.35 cr, Mon 25.57 cr. Total:? 219.56 cr. #India biz (sic).”

KGF: Chapter 2 stars Yash, Sanjay Dutt, Raveena Tandon, and Srinidhi Shetty in lead jobs. Produced by Vijay Kiragandur of Hombale Films, the film likewise includes Malavika Avinash, Prakash Raj, Saran, and John Kokken in supporting jobs.

Prashanth Neel‘s directorial has cinematography by Bhuvan Gowda, editorial manager Ujwal Kulkarni, and composer Ravi Basrur as part of the technical crew. The film will gather Rs 1000 crore very soon.
